Attend XDA's Second Annual Developer Conference, XDA:DevCon 2014!
5,805,313 Members 47,875 Now Online
XDA Developers Android and Mobile Development Forum

[ROM][P768][JB4.2.2][2013/09/22] PAC rom milestone.1 for P768 (unofficial)

Tip us?
 
artit
Old
(Last edited by artit; 30th September 2013 at 05:35 PM.)
#1  
Senior Member - OP
Thanks Meter 695
Posts: 867
Join Date: Aug 2011
Location: Pathumthani
Default [ROM][P768][JB4.2.2][2013/09/22] PAC rom milestone.1 for P768 (unofficial)

PAC-man rom milestone.1 for P768

I give up on AOKP because it's GPS problem and went with this rom instead. As before I prefer to build a stable version rom.

All seem to work fine on my phone. You can adjust headset call volume (while calling - it's not work on CM 10.1.3 RC2, not test on CM10.2 because I don't use it). GPS take about 5-10 sec to lock without any fixed patch. And It include almost all AOKP main features with better additional apps from CM (most AOKP apps are from AOSP). Not sure about battery life because I always flash & testing but wifi seem to off while screen off for a long time (don't investigate further that this is a feature or bug.) I don't modified anything except swap internal/external sd, adjust volume, fix call reject and remap keyboard layout so it should stable as is on P760 phone.

Quote:
This is an unofficial PAC-man rom JB4.2 milestone.1 build from source with original omap kernel (3.0.31-CM+). Please flash at your own risk. I've tested on my P768f so it should work on all L9 P768 phone.
No NFC support.

Only for P768 phone with Unlocked bootloader!
You must have sdcard in phone to use camera and gallery, If not please flash sdcard emulate patch

Features
  • Modified Kernel 30.0.31 CM+ for OMAP board.
  • Jellybean 4.2.2
  • Swap internal/external sdcard
  • Reduce headset volume and increase speaker volume (you can adjust headset volume while calling)
  • OC - 300, 600, 800, 1008, 1200 Not OC by default, must select max 1200 in Performance menu
  • UV - 925, 1075, 1175, 1275, 1350
  • Add SIO, SIOPLUS, FIFO, ROW and VR I/O scheduler
  • Add sanjose, lazy, interactiveX, wheatley, ondemandx, pegasusq, adaptive, adaptivex, smartass2, zenx and abyssplug CPU Governor
  • UMS (external), MTP (internal/external) and PTP all work, default to UMS, you can select MTP/PTP from "System Setting" > "Storage" > "Usb computer connection", I suppress old ICS UMS dialog so don't panic when it open and then suddenly close itself (no better solution for now, I do this because I don't want anyone to open it and press USB connect button. It'll unmount sdcard).


How to install
  • Download rom and put it in sdcard.
  • Download Google Apps for CM10.1 and put it in sdcard.
  • Boot into recovery and Clear cache, dalvik cache and format /system. (Full wipe is recommended)
  • Flash rom, then flash Google Apps.
  • Flash sdcard re-enable patch if you has no sdcard (Skip this if you have sdcard in phone)
  • Reboot.


Download Link
Bugs / known issues
  • PAC 4.2 milestone.1 bugs
    • 1080 video recording not work
  • Camera will not work if no sdcard in phone [Please insert it!]
  • com.android.media error if you reboot your phone and have usb cable connect. *** At first boot if you got this error (or any other error) your MAC address will missing. You have to format /data (I don't test it but maybe remove only /data/misc/wifi can solve this problem) and clear cache to recover it back in next reboot.


Version History
  • 2013/09/28 - Add kernel mod
    • OC - 300, 600, 800, 1008, 1200 Not OC by default, must select max 1200 in Performance menu
    • UV - 925, 1075, 1175, 1275, 1350
    • Add SIO, SIOPLUS, FIFO, ROW and VR I/O scheduler
    • Add sanjose, lazy, interactiveX, wheatley, ondemandx, pegasusq, adaptive, adaptivex, smartass2, zenx and abyssplug CPU Governor
    • UMS (external), MTP (internal/external) and PTP all work, default to UMS, you can select MTP/PTP from "System Setting" > "Storage" > "Usb computer connection", I suppress old ICS UMS dialog so don't panic when it open and then suddenly close itself (no better solution for now, I do this because I don't want anyone to open it and press USB connect button. It'll unmount sdcard).
    • Bugs
      • Camera will not work if no sdcard in phone
      • com.android.media error if you reboot your phone and have usb cable connect.
  • 2013/09/22 - Initial release
    • Original Kernel 30.0.31 CM+ for OMAP board.
    • Jellybean 4.2.2
    • Swap internal/external sdcard + access sdcard via MTP
    • Home button wake phone
    • Reduce headset volume and increase speaker volume (you can adjust headset volume while calling)
    • Bugs
      • Camera will not work if no sdcard in phone
      • com.android.media error if you reboot your phone and have usb cable connect.


Credits
  • CM, AKOP, PA and PAC Team for base rom & P760 device tree
  • artas182x for UV value
  • amnik & mateo1111 for kernel source that I review and add OC to this rom
  • dtrail1 for JBX Kernel, I get i/o schedule & cpu governor source from this kernel
The Following 3 Users Say Thank You to artit For This Useful Post: [ Click to Expand ]
 
artit
Old
(Last edited by artit; 2nd October 2013 at 12:18 PM.)
#2  
Senior Member - OP
Thanks Meter 695
Posts: 867
Join Date: Aug 2011
Location: Pathumthani
HOW TO

Flash over last version
  1. You can flash new version over old version
  2. Put rom & gapps for CM10.1 in sdcard
  3. Boot to recovery
  4. Wipe cache & dalvik cache
  5. Flash rom & gapps
  6. Reboot

Flash this ROM over CM10.1
  1. This rom is not compatible to upgrade from CM 10.1, please do full wipe

Enable OC, change I/O scheduler and chnage CPU governor
  1. You need to enable developer mode on your phone, do it by
  2. Goto "System Setting" > "About phone" > Tap 7 times on "Build number". You're now enable developer mode.
  3. Goto "System Setting" > "Performance"
  4. Enable OC by select "Processor" and set "Maximum CPU frequency" to 1200
  5. You can also change CPU governor in that page, about what is it please refer to http://forum.xda-developers.com/show....php?t=1792369 and http://translate.google.com/translat...ejegyzest.html
  6. You can change IO scheduler in "I/O scheduler", please read about it at https://www.vincentkong.com/wiki/and...io-schedulers/
  7. Please test all changes before select "Set on Boot" because if something go wrong you can reboot your phone to revert it.

Cannot connect to wireless access point
This problem mostly occur when you got some error at first boot. The problem is error interrupt startup service to write proper MAC address data to file. Your wifi mac address will be 00:00:00:00:00:00
  1. Use file manager or adb to delete /data/misc/wifi folder from your phone
  2. Reboot (disconnect usb cable to make sure there're no error at startup)
The Following 4 Users Say Thank You to artit For This Useful Post: [ Click to Expand ]
 
donk165
Old
#3  
Senior Member
Thanks Meter 87
Posts: 386
Join Date: Dec 2012
Location: West Midlands
Going to test this one out for a bit,

Sent from my LG-P768 using xda app-developers app
Device: Sony Xperia SP C5303 - Locked Bootloader
Click Thanks if my post helped
 
Snowers96
Old
#4  
Snowers96's Avatar
Senior Member
Thanks Meter 14
Posts: 119
Join Date: Jan 2012
I going to test it!
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es